Just for those commenting on carbon bike parts.........I've bought loads, handlebars, wheels, stems, seat posts and as long as you buy from a recommended seller (as you would in eBay) the products are fine and I fact those sellers are on eBay too. I have bought 3 sets of carbon wheels, the first I've had for over 3 years with no problems and having had them checked recently as the bike shop they compared them to a set of zips in terms of build quality. Probably not as aerodynamic but at my standard of cycling not half bad for the price. Plus they arrived in the UK in four days, before taken two weeks to get through customs!!!! Delivered by parcelforce and fully trackable.

Back on topic, I had assumed sellers had raised prices prior to this event, to make the prices look more attractive, so I have tried to look at actual prices and ignore supposed drops in price.
My usual routine is to limit products to those with free shipping, then sort by orders to get an idea, from the first page or few pages, of what the popular items are and what normal prices are, then sort by price and look for the lowest price that seems within reason.

I don't mind buying Chinese for (non-critical) electronics and toys but 'carbon bike parts' are a massive no-no, the QC is not the same as ours and if you've ever seen a carbon fracture and subsequent accident you would never do this (see Rip-off Britain or similar). A lot of the carbon stuff will be factory-seconds or copies and just imagine when you have most of your weight on the handlebars or wheel and it collapses.
